Kingdom: Kyal

Kingdom Description: Kyal is a small and seemingly insignificant country. Although located near many other countries, it may as well be on another planet. As far as politics go, Kyal is distinctively removed from nearly everything. It is a very private country, and the royal family typically refuses to meet with any other. The entirety of Kyal lies in a very expansive, deep, steep-edged valley that few can pass in or out of without complications. Mountains surround Kyal on all sides. Kyal Valley is humid and rainy, making the entire place very lush and green indeed. There seems to be only two seasons; summer and winter. Both are wet, and neither has extreme temperatures.
<o:p></o:p>

Underneath the mountains is an abundance of colorful gems that have become more precious to the Kyalian people than anything else, because they are the easiest to transport on the long, tiring journey out of the valley. Other than that, Kyal exports delicious dried meats and beautiful clothing dyes. Livestock is everywhere; mainly horses and sheep, but there are some cows. Kyal does not grow the cotton required to make the light, breathable clothing they desire, and they have no way to make lasting, strong weapons.
<o:p></o:p>

A very simple, wild, and friendly people as a whole, they never seem to be at war, though most enjoy learning their traditional form of close combat which combines ruthless violence with speed and grace. Many horses equal an abundance of horse riders available for exporting goods to the outside world and patrolling the valley's edges. These people will sacrifice anything to protect their country.
